From Flipping to Building: Longer Holds Are Changing PE Hiring Strategy
For years, private equity operated on a compressed timeline: acquire, optimize, grow, and exit—often within three to five years. Leadership teams were expected to execute aggressive value-creation plans quickly, and hiring reflected that urgency. But holding periods have been progressively lengthening.
